When choosing a grooming brush for your skinny pig, the most important consideration is gentleness because they lack fur to protect their sensitive skin. Our editorial team compared brushes designed for hairless pets to find options that effectively remove dirt and dead skin without causing irritation.
Skinny pigs have delicate skin that can dry out or get oily quickly, so regular gentle brushing helps distribute natural oils and keep their skin healthy. We focused on soft bristles and ergonomic designs that make grooming a positive experience for your pet.
Why this matters We found that the best brush for a skinny pig is one with very soft, rounded tips that can gently exfoliate dead skin without causing redness or irritation. Many owners find that brushes marketed for small dogs or cats work well if the bristles are soft enough.
